What is the Poverty Scorecard for Timor-Leste?

The Poverty Scorecard for Timor-Leste is a tool designed to estimate household poverty levels through a set of indicators. This scorecard allows for quick data collection that can be easily verified. By employing ten straightforward indicators, it aims to assess whether a household's expenditure falls below a designated poverty line, offering accurate poverty measurement in Timor-Leste.

Key Features of the Poverty Scorecard for Timor-Leste

The main features of the Poverty Scorecard include the following:
  • Incorporation of ten specific indicators to gauge poverty levels.
  • Ease of use, requiring only five to ten minutes for data collection.
  • High accuracy and precision for various poverty thresholds.
